Two hurt after crash on Highway 54 near Mexico

AUDRAIN COUNTY, Mo. (KMIZ)
A two-vehicle crash on westbound Highway 54 south of Mexico, Missouri left two people hurt on Thursday afternoon.
According to the Missouri State Highway Patrol, Siri N. Wagner, 29, of Jefferson City, drove a car into the back of a box truck that was slowing down to make a turn around 1 p.m.
An ambulance took Wagner to University Hospital in Columbia with serious injuries. An MU Health Care spokesman told ABC 17 News Wagner is in fair condition.
Troopers said the driver of the box truck, Michael W. Metz, 50, of Jefferson City, was taken by private vehicle to a hospital for minor injuries.
According to the crash report, Wagner and Metz were both wearing seat belts.
